5.2 Manyan Ayyuka
- Aikin Degas: Press the 'Degas' button to activate the degas function. This function operates intermittently (6 seconds on, 2 seconds off) to remove dissolved gases from the cleaning solution, which can improve ultrasonic cavitation and cleaning efficiency. It is recommended to use this function for a few minutes when using fresh cleaning solution.
- Sweep Function: (If available on your model) The 'Sweep' function varies the ultrasonic frequency slightly to ensure more uniform cleaning throughout the tank and prevent standing waves.
- Aikin Turbo: (If available on your model) The 'Turbo' function may provide a higher power output or a more intense cleaning cycle for stubborn dirt.

5.3 Bayan Tsabtace
- Once the cleaning cycle is complete, turn off the unit and unplug it from the power outlet.
- Carefully lift the cleaning basket out of the tank.
- Rinse the cleaned items with clean water to remove any residual cleaning solution.
- Dry the items thoroughly before storage or use.
- To empty the tank, use the drain valve located on the side of the unit. Collect the used solution in a suitable container and dispose of it according to local regulations.
